虚拟化资源是IT架构中模拟的硬件资源,包括CPU、内存和存储等。本文深入解析虚拟化资源的概念、类型及其在现代IT架构中的应用,探讨如何有效管理和利用这些资源,提高IT系统的灵活性和效率。
本文目录导读:
图片来源于网络,如有侵权联系删除
随着云计算、大数据等技术的快速发展,虚拟化资源已成为现代IT架构中不可或缺的一部分,虚拟化技术将物理资源进行抽象,形成可灵活分配和管理的虚拟资源,从而提高资源利用率,降低运维成本,本文将深入探讨虚拟化资源的概念、类型及其在现代IT架构中的应用。
虚拟化资源的概念
虚拟化资源是指通过虚拟化技术将物理资源进行抽象,形成可分配、可管理的虚拟实体,虚拟化资源包括但不限于以下几种类型:
1、虚拟处理器(vCPU):将物理处理器的核心抽象为多个虚拟处理器,实现多任务并行处理。
2、虚拟内存:将物理内存抽象为多个虚拟内存空间,满足不同虚拟机的内存需求。
3、虚拟磁盘:将物理磁盘抽象为多个虚拟磁盘,实现数据的存储和备份。
4、虚拟网络:将物理网络抽象为多个虚拟网络,实现虚拟机之间的通信。
5、虚拟存储:将物理存储资源抽象为多个虚拟存储空间,满足不同应用的数据存储需求。
图片来源于网络,如有侵权联系删除
虚拟化资源的类型
1、硬件虚拟化:通过虚拟化硬件资源,实现物理硬件到虚拟硬件的转换,硬件虚拟化包括以下几种类型:
(1)全虚拟化:将物理硬件完全虚拟化,为虚拟机提供与物理硬件相同的硬件环境。
(2)半虚拟化:在虚拟化过程中,部分硬件资源直接映射到虚拟机,部分资源通过虚拟化层进行抽象。
(3)裸机虚拟化:在物理硬件上直接运行虚拟机操作系统,无需虚拟化层。
2、软件虚拟化:通过软件技术实现虚拟化,包括以下几种类型:
(1)操作系统虚拟化:在宿主机操作系统上运行多个虚拟机操作系统,如VMware Workstation、VirtualBox等。
(2)应用程序虚拟化:将应用程序及其依赖库打包成虚拟包,在宿主机上运行,如Docker、Wine等。
图片来源于网络,如有侵权联系删除
虚拟化资源在现代IT架构中的应用
1、云计算平台:虚拟化资源是云计算平台的核心组成部分,通过虚拟化技术实现资源的灵活分配和按需扩展,提高资源利用率。
2、数据中心虚拟化:虚拟化资源可以降低数据中心物理硬件的采购成本,提高资源利用率,实现绿色节能。
3、DevOps实践:虚拟化资源可以快速部署、管理和扩展应用,提高开发、测试和运维效率。
4、虚拟化存储:虚拟化存储将物理存储资源抽象为虚拟存储空间,实现数据的集中管理和高效访问。
5、虚拟化网络:虚拟化网络实现不同虚拟机之间的安全隔离和高效通信,提高网络资源利用率。
虚拟化资源作为一种重要的IT技术,在现代IT架构中发挥着越来越重要的作用,通过虚拟化技术,企业可以降低成本、提高资源利用率,实现业务快速发展和创新,随着虚拟化技术的不断发展和完善,虚拟化资源将在更多领域得到应用,为我国信息化建设贡献力量。
评论列表